Minutes
===Minutes===
* new project members not present
* deadline to get stuff into 0.5 is tomorrow (Fri. 12) @ noon. Anything not in at that time will be moved to 0.6. Since there is no peer-reviews needed everyone should be tackling some bugs. Pay special attention to ensure that no duplicate tickets are filed in Lighthouse (use the search feature before adding anything).
* once 0.5 is released everyone has to merge it with their master branch. I will send out an email to remind everyone. I will aslo write out a blog to pass on my Git knowledge. To make things easier check out the https://processing-js.lighthouseapp.com/projects/41284/project-management-guidelines
* Dave has written up a "how to" for the unit tests: https://processing-js.lighthouseapp.com/projects/41284/writing-automated-tests Try to do it yourself, contact Dave for a one-on-one if you have trouble. Also, get a list together of all of your visual tests that you wrote and gave it to Dave. These test will need to be converted to unit tests. From now on unit-tests are mandatory and visual tests are just gravy. However, if the function you are testing doesn't return anything visual tests are mandatory.
*PGraphic is not needed for 3D. Its basically a back buffer that is used to store pixels off the screen. createGraphic() already makes a new context PGraphic will just need to toggle the contents from the back buffer to the visible canvas. PGraphic will be looked at again once PImage is completed
*smooth() & nosmooth() are basically setting a <canvas style> called imageRendering. Firefox 3.6 is suppose to recognize this style but so far Matthew is getting an error: unknown property imageRendering. Lighthouse ticket for this is going to be blocked. Dave will file a firefox bug and Anna will track the progress.
*Anna is going to clean up the zenit Processing.js wiki page. Project Tests and Processing.js 0.1 Code status sections will be removed. 3D Implementation Roadmap will be moved to Lighthouse.
